In recent years, many scholars in china andabroad have explored and studied a great deal of its character and determination,and they have achieved many important results.This article is mainly based on the system of state-space model, on thebasis of some recent literature using analytical methods and the matrix secondLyapunov method to study grey discrete systems and discrete uncertain systemsRobust stability, giving the determine ways of some direct determinations ofthe asymptotic stability. And this article improves and promotes a number ofconclusions. At the same time the main results are extended to the major findingsof a disturbance with nonlinear systems. Main contents as follows:Chapterâ… This paper introduces the dynamic system of state-space model,the concept of stability, the Grey discrete system and uncertainty discrete sys-tems, as well as discrete generalized system of background research and the statusquo of which is the main work.Chapterâ…¡Uses special matrix analysis method,by constructing positivediagonal matrices and applying some techniques of inequalities,we acquire severalnew practical su?cient conditions of the robust stability of gray discrete systemsseveral new practical su?cient conditions for the improvement and promotionof some of the findings of the recent literature, and its further discussions withnonlinear disturbance situation. And illustrates the e?ectiveness and superiorityby numerical examples.Chapterâ…¢Discusses discrete uncertain systems in several uncertainties as-sumptions (non-structural uncertainty, strong structural uncertainty, and morecell-matrix structure uncertainty, norm-bounded uncertainty), and gives the cor-responding system robust stability criterion and the corresponding numericalexamples. At the same time the conclusions will be further extended to the non-linear disturbances discrete uncertain systems. |
